Paradip Port to house iconic fish-shaped Maritime Museum celebrating coastal heritage
PARADIP : In a move that blends innovation with cultural pride, Paradip Port is gearing up to unveil a one-of-a-kind Maritime Museum designed in the shape of a fish — an architectural landmark that is set to become a major attraction for visitors and maritime enthusiasts.
The upcoming museum will offer an immersive journey into the region’s maritime legacy, showcasing the rich history, vibrant coastal culture, and deep-rooted connection of the local communities with the sea. With a focus on interactive displays and engaging exhibits, the facility aims to bring the stories of Odisha’s seafaring past to life.
Port officials noted that the fish-shaped structure symbolizes the essence of coastal living while adding a visually striking element to Paradip’s landscape. Once completed, it is expected to serve not only as an educational hub but also as a cultural destination celebrating the region’s heritage.
The Maritime Museum is poised to boost tourism in the area, offering visitors a refreshing and modern perspective on India’s maritime traditions.
